Abstract
A technique of adaptive control, called an accelerated gradient method, is presented which is capable of adapting rapidly to plant parameter variations. It is based upon the objective of improving the stability characteristics of a gradient-type model reference adaptive control system. A design procedure is developed for an nth order linear plant. It is applied to the control of pitch motion for an airframe; simulation results comparing the technique with conventional gradient methods are presented.
